    What does D represent in Roman numerals like five hundred?
    D represents 500 in Roman numerals, a fundamental symbol in the Roman numeral system.
    How do you write five hundred in Roman numerals?
    Five hundred is written as D in Roman numerals, a single symbol representing the value.
    What is the Roman numeral for 500 after adding 1?
    The Roman numeral for 501 is DI, where D represents 500 and I represents 1.

    Where are Roman numerals like five hundred commonly used today?
    Roman numerals are commonly used on clock faces, building dates, movie titles, and in formal or decorative contexts to add a touch of elegance.
